Class Action Lawsuit Filed Against Apple Inc.



On June 27, 2025, Pomerantz LLP announced a class action lawsuit against Apple Inc., listed under NASDAQ as AAPL, and specific officers within the company. This legal action took place in the United States District Court for the Northern District of California, highlighting claims related to violations of federal securities laws. The lawsuit specifically targets the period between June 10, 2024, and June 9, 2025, during which significant developments concerning Apple's operations and market claims occurred.

Legal Framework and Allegations



The lawsuit encompasses all individuals and entities, excluding the defendants, who purchased or obtained Apple securities during the specified class period. The plaintiffs are seeking to recover damages stemming from the defendants' alleged misrepresentations concerning Apple's business practices and future prospects, particularly regarding the advanced artificial intelligence (AI) capabilities promised by the company.

Background on Apple’s AI Features



Apple is well-known for its innovations in personal computing and smart devices, with its flagship product being the iPhone. The company unveiled its AI-based enhancements for Siri during the 2024 Worldwide Developer Conference (WWDC), which they intended to leverage as significant selling points for the iPhone 16. During this event, Apple introduced an initiative known as Apple Intelligence, which purported to enhance Siri’s utility by incorporating generative AI capabilities to provide a more personalized user experience.

Despite the excitement generated during its announcement, investigations and reports reveal that Apple did not have a functional prototype of these features at the time of the 2024 WWDC. This situation raised immediate concerns about whether the company would deliver on its promises within the expected timeframe, especially as tech competitors like Google, Microsoft, and Amazon released advanced AI functionalities in their products.

Unraveling Misinformation



Throughout the class period, Apple executives made several statements about the company’s strategic direction that were later discovered to be misleading. The complaint argues that Apple failed to adequately disclose critical information regarding its integration timeline for the promised AI features, which made it implausible for these enhancements to be included in the iPhone 16.

As a result, predictions regarding the device's performance and market expectations were inflated, resulting in significant misalignments from reality. Subsequent disclosures from Apple indicated that crucial updates to Siri were indefinitely delayed—information that severely affected investor confidence and, consequently, Apple's stock prices. Such revelations prompted a series of stock declines, undermining the value of shares for investors.

Shifting Sentiments and Stock Reactions



The stock market felt the impact of these legal challenges, leading to significant price drops following the stalled rollout of advanced features. For instance, after Apple disclosed that delays were unavoidable, its stock price plummeted by over 4% in the subsequent trading days. Further assessments by financial analysts indicated that this would affect the company’s growth trajectory in the coming years. Morgan Stanley projected a decline in upgrade cycles for iPhone devices in light of the failure to incorporate competitive AI features.
